Question Answered step-by-step We have all heard that the faster you drive the worse your fuel… We have all heard that the faster you drive the worse your fuel economy is.  Just what is this relationship?  A 2012 study measured the fuel economy (in miles per gallon) based on the speed of the car.   The results are described below:                Speed:        40        50        60        70        80            mpg:         33.2        31.9     27.9     24.1     20.5             These values give the following sums: ?x = 300     ? x2 = 19000                        ?y = 137.6      ? y2 = 3899.32     ?xy = 7924 Find the line of best fit for this data.
